What are the penalties for failure to comply with KYC regulations in El Salvador?

Failure to comply with KYC regulations in El Salvador may result in legal and administrative sanctions. Financial institutions that fail to comply may face fines, license revocation, and criminal action.

What is the Public Ministry in the Mexican penal system?

The Public Ministry in the Mexican criminal system is the institution in charge of investigating crimes, exercising criminal action and representing society in the criminal process.

How is domestic violence addressed in Panama?

Domestic violence in Panama is addressed through Law No. 82 of 2013, which establishes protection measures for victims. This law recognizes domestic violence as a crime and establishes protection orders, shelters for victims, and rehabilitation programs for abusers. However, it is necessary to continue strengthening the institutions and resources available to combat this problem.

What is the importance of due diligence in the context of compliance in commercial transactions in Ecuador?

Due diligence is essential in commercial transactions in Ecuador to evaluate the associated risks, identify possible illicit activities and guarantee the integrity of the operations. This includes reviewing the financial, legal and ethical situation of the parties involved.
